IVZ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2024 in Review

474 of the 6,924 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Invesco (IVZ) for Q2 2024, worth a combined $4.55B — down 9.5% from $5.02B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 67 funds closed out of IVZ and 53 opened new positions — a net loss of 14 holders — while 171 trimmed existing stakes and 180 added.

The largest buyer was Point72 Asset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$53.9M. The largest seller was Trian Fund Management, cutting an estimated $103M.
